1. The Design-Build Approach: Revolutionizing Project Delivery

The traditional construction model often segregates design and construction phases, leading to potential communication gaps, delays, and cost overruns when responsibilities are fragmented. In contrast, a design-build approach integrates both design and construction services under a single contract with one entity. This fundamental shift streamlines the entire project lifecycle, fostering unparalleled collaboration, efficiency, and accountability. For specialized facilities like rapid sterilization and autoclave rooms, where design and construction must be intricately linked, this model offers significant advantages.

Benefits of the design-build model include:

  • Single Point of Responsibility: The client interacts with a single entity, simplifying communication and accountability.
  • Faster Project Completion: Overlapping design and construction phases, coupled with integrated decision-making, significantly reduces overall project timelines.
  • Cost Efficiency: Early contractor involvement allows for value engineering and accurate cost estimation from the outset, minimizing change orders and budget surprises.
  • Improved Communication & Collaboration: Designers and builders work as a unified team, leading to more innovative solutions and fewer conflicts.
  • Reduced Risk: A single contract shifts much of the project risk from the client to the design-build firm.

2. Leveraging Building Information Modeling (BIM) for Unrivaled Coordination and Efficiency

Building Information Modeling (BIM) is far more than just 3D modeling; it is a transformative process that generates and manages digital representations of physical and functional characteristics of places. For a complex project like an autoclave room, BIM is a game-changer. It creates a collaborative platform where architects, structural engineers, MEP specialists, and contractors can work from a single, integrated model. This advanced methodology facilitates accurate visualization, sophisticated clash detection, and superior coordination between the myriad trades involved in the project, which is especially vital for the densely packed services in sterilization facilities.

The advantages of utilizing BIM are extensive:

  • Enhanced Visualization: Stakeholders can visualize the facility in 3D, understanding spatial relationships and workflows long before construction begins.
  • Clash Detection: BIM proactively identifies conflicts between different building systems (e.g., HVAC ducts clashing with structural beams or electrical conduits) in the design phase, preventing costly rework during construction.
  • Accurate Quantity Take-offs: BIM models can precisely calculate material quantities, leading to more accurate budgeting and procurement.
  • Improved Scheduling (4D BIM): Integrating time data with the 3D model allows for detailed construction sequencing and identification of potential schedule bottlenecks.
  • Cost Management (5D BIM): Linking cost data to the model provides real-time cost estimations and helps manage project budgets effectively.
  • Facilities Management (6D/7D BIM): The intelligent data within the BIM model can be used for ongoing operation and maintenance of the facility throughout its lifecycle, optimizing asset management.

5. Specialized Expertise in MEP (Mechanical, Electrical, and Plumbing) Services

The operational heart of any sterilization facility lies within its Mechanical, Electrical, and Plumbing (MEP) systems. These are far more complex and critical for an autoclave room than for a typical commercial building. The precise control of steam generation, distribution, and condensate return; the specialized ventilation systems required to manage heat and moisture; the specific electrical loads for the autoclave unit and ancillary equipment; and the sophisticated water purification systems are all highly specialized components. Any flaw in their design or installation can compromise the functionality, safety, and efficiency of the entire sterilization process.

Therefore, it is paramount to engage experienced MEP services providers with a deep understanding and a proven track record in healthcare and laboratory facilities. This expertise ensures:

  • Optimal System Sizing and Integration: Ensuring that all MEP components are correctly sized to meet the demands of the autoclave and designed to integrate seamlessly with the overall building infrastructure.
  • Safety Compliance: Adherence to stringent safety codes for high-pressure steam systems, electrical installations, and hazardous waste disposal.
  • Energy Efficiency: Designing MEP systems to minimize energy consumption without compromising performance.
  • Maintainability: Designing systems for easy access, maintenance, and future upgrades.
  • Redundancy: Implementing backup systems for critical components to ensure continuous operation, especially in healthcare settings.

Proper design, precise installation, and rigorous commissioning of MEP systems are crucial for optimal performance, safety, and regulatory compliance. 6. Structural Engineering for Specialized Loads and Environments

While often overlooked in general construction discussions, the structural integrity of an autoclave room is a critical factor, especially given the heavy equipment, dynamic loads, and unique environmental conditions. Autoclaves themselves can be very heavy, and when combined with their associated steam generators, water treatment systems, and potentially large water tanks, they impose significant concentrated loads on the floor slab and foundation. Furthermore, the operational environment of an autoclave room – characterized by high temperatures, humidity, and potential vibrations – requires specific structural considerations.

What are the absolute key considerations for autoclave room design?

The design of an autoclave room is multifaceted and requires careful consideration of several interconnected elements. Firstly, workflow efficiency is paramount; the layout must facilitate smooth movement of instruments and materials, separating sterile from non-sterile zones to prevent contamination. Secondly, safety measures are critical, including robust ventilation for steam exhaust, emergency shut-off systems, fire suppression, and access control. Thirdly, precise equipment specifications for the autoclave unit itself (size, type, capacity, steam source) dictate the room’s dimensions and utility requirements. Fourthly, effective ventilation and environmental control are necessary to manage heat, humidity, and steam safely. Finally, strict compliance with relevant national and international standards and regulations (e.g., HTM 01-01, ISO 13485, local building codes, and healthcare facility guidelines) is non-negotiable for operational integrity and legal adherence. These considerations ensure a functional, safe, and compliant facility.

How long does it typically take to build an autoclave room from concept to commissioning?

The timeline for building an autoclave room is highly variable and depends significantly on the project’s scope, size, complexity, and the specific requirements of the facility. A small, standalone autoclave room might take a few weeks to a couple of months for construction, assuming design is finalized and equipment is on hand. However, a larger, integrated sterilization department within a new hospital wing or a comprehensive renovation can range from several months to over a year. Factors such as site preparation, lead times for specialized equipment (autoclaves, steam generators), regulatory approvals, and the intricacy of MEP system installations all influence the duration. What regulations and standards govern autoclave room construction in Bhubaneswar?

Autoclave room construction in Bhubaneswar is subject to a confluence of national, state, and local regulations and standards to ensure safety, efficacy, and environmental compliance. These typically include:

  • Local Building Codes: Regulations specific to Bhubaneswar and Odisha concerning structural integrity, fire safety, and general construction practices.
  • Healthcare Facility Standards: Guidelines from bodies like the National Accreditation Board for Hospitals & Healthcare Providers (NABH) in India, which often align with international standards such as those from the Department of Health (HTM guidelines in the UK) or the American Society for Healthcare Engineering (ASHE).
  • Environmental Regulations: Rules regarding air quality (ventilation and exhaust), water discharge, and waste management.
  • Occupational Safety and Health Standards: Regulations protecting workers from hazards associated with high-pressure steam, heat, and chemicals.
  • Equipment-Specific Standards: Autoclaves and sterilizers must comply with relevant Indian Standards (IS codes) and international standards (e.g., EN 285 for large steam sterilizers).

Consulting with local authorities, experienced healthcare facility planners, and compliance experts is absolutely essential to ensure adherence to all applicable regulations throughout the design and construction phases, preventing delays and costly modifications post-construction.

Can existing spaces be converted into functional autoclave rooms, and what are the challenges?

Yes, existing spaces can often be converted into functional autoclave rooms, but this process comes with its own set of unique challenges that require expert assessment. The primary challenges include:

  • Structural Capacity: Ensuring the existing floor and building structure can support the significant weight of autoclaves and associated equipment. Reinforcement may be required.
  • MEP Infrastructure: The existing building’s mechanical, electrical, and plumbing systems often need extensive upgrades to provide the necessary steam, high-capacity electrical power, specialized ventilation, and drainage for an autoclave. Access to existing risers and utility lines can be a constraint.
  • Space Constraints: Existing layouts may not provide optimal workflow or sufficient space for critical components like dirty/clean zones, instrument reprocessing, and maintenance access.
  • Ventilation & Exhaust: Installing dedicated exhaust systems for steam and heat, often requiring penetration through existing building fabric, can be complex.
  • Code Compliance: Bringing an older space up to current healthcare and safety codes can be more challenging and costly than new construction, especially regarding fire ratings and accessibility.
